Lue kiehtova tarina Bill Waltonista, koripallon Hall of Famerista, joka jätti jälkensä sekä kentille että sydämiin. Hän oli paljon enemmän kuin vain urheilija ja analyytikko.

Bill Walton, koripallon Hall of Famen jäsen ja rakastettu persoona, on poissa. Hänen lähes 7-jalkainen olemuksensa ja intohimoinen asenteensa tekivät hänestä ikonin niin kentillä kuin ruudun toisellakin puolella. Walton voitti kaksi NCAA-mestaruutta UCLA:ssa ja jätti lähtemättömän jäljen koripalloon. Hänen voitokas, mutta loukkaantumisista kärsinyt uransa johdatti hänet toiseen elämänvaiheeseen analyytikkona. Kollega Jim Gray oli 'murtunut' saadessaan kuulla Waltonin poismenosta.

Bill Walton tunnettiin myös Grateful Dead -yhtyeen innokkaana fanaatikkona. Hän oli suuri persoona ja häntä rakastettiin monien toimesta. Waltonin lämmin sydän ja hulvaton huumori tekivät hänestä suositun niin kaukalossa kuin sen ulkopuolellakin. Hän voitti kaksi NBA-mestaruutta ja oli myös maineikkaan ESPN-analyytikon roolissa. Waltonin poismeno jättää suuren aukon urheilumaailmaan ja fanejen sydämiin.
